My approach to therapy

I use a mix of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T) and somatic work in my sessions. ACT helps us focus on what really matters to you and teaches us how to make room for hard emotions instead of pushing them away. It’s about living with intention, even when life feels heavy or overwhelming.

The somatic part of my work is all about tuning in to the body. So many of us carry stress or emotion physically without even realizing it. By slowing down and gently paying attention to those signals, we can start to release what’s been held and feel more grounded and connected from the inside out.
